Jenkins Brick & Tile Company is a Montgomery-based manufacturer and distributor of building materials. The company was founded in the late 19th century by Mike Jenkins in Wetumpka. A facility was opened in 1903 in Montgomery. Jenkins Brick is currently one of the last remaining American-based brick producers.

Today, Jenkins Brick has distribution facilities in Alabama, Georgia, Florida, Tennessee and South Carolina. It operates manufacturing plants in Montgomery, Coosada, and Moody. It has showrooms across the country, including Pelham and Tuscaloosa.

In 2009, Mike Jenkins IV was inducted into the Alabama Business Hall of Fame.
